Krisstarah is a modern, creative name blending 'Kris' (from Christ, meaning 'anointed one') and 'Starah' (a variant of 'star'), symbolizing a shining light guided by divine grace. It combines Christian etymology with celestial imagery, evoking hope, guidance, and brilliance. Though contemporary, it draws inspiration from traditional Christian and astronomical motifs.

Cultural Significance of Krisstarah

Krisstarah, while a modern invention, reflects a blend of Christian and celestial symbolism. The root 'Kris' relates to Christ, historically significant in many cultures as the 'anointed one.' The star element evokes guidance, hope, and aspiration, symbols treasured across civilizations. This fusion gives Krisstarah a meaningful cultural resonance as a beacon of light and faith, typical in Christian naming traditions but refreshed with celestial modernity.
